What is Cape Verde Escudo (CVE)

The Cape Verde Escudo (CVE) is the official currency of Cape Verde, an island nation located in the central Atlantic Ocean. The currency has been in use since 1930, replacing the Portuguese escudo at a rate of one-to-one. The Cape Verde Escudo is subdivided into 100 centavos.

CVE is issued by the Bank of Cape Verde, which manages the country’s monetary policies and ensures the stability of the currency. The currency symbol for the Cape Verde Escudo is often represented as "Esc" or "CVE." Due to Cape Verde’s geographical isolation and economic dependency on tourism and remittances, the exchange rate of the escudo can be influenced by external factors such as global economic conditions and tourism trends.

As of now, the CVE is a relatively stable currency. However, like many small island economies, it can be susceptible to fluctuations. What is Surinamese Dollar (SRD)

The Surinamese Dollar (SRD) is the currency of Suriname, a country located on the northeastern coast of South America. Introduced in 2004, the SRD replaced the Surinamese guilder at a rate of 1 SRD = 1,000 SRG. The dollar is subdivided into 100 cents, and the symbol for the Surinamese Dollar is "$" or "SRD."

The Central Bank of Suriname manages the currency, overseeing monetary policy and promoting financial stability. The economy of Suriname is largely based on natural resources, including gold, oil, and agricultural products. As a result, the value of the SRD can be influenced by fluctuations in commodity prices, making it important for investors and businesses to keep an eye on these trends.

As with any currency, the exchange rate between SRD and other currencies like the CVE varies. Factors like inflation, interest rates, and economic performance can affect these rates.
